Rayovac History
- 1906 – The French Battery Company is founded in Madison , Wisconsin .
- 1930's - The French Battery Company is renamed the Rayovac Company.
- 1933 - Rayovac patented the first wearable vacuum tube hearing aid.
- 1937 - Rayovac patents the first portable radio with high-fidelity reception.
- 1939 - The first leak-proof “sealed in steel” dry cell battery is introduced by Rayovac.
- 1949 – Rayovac introduces the crown cell alkaline for hearing aids and launches the famous steel Sportsman flashlight.
- 1971 - Rayovac is awarded the patent for silver oxide button cells.
- 1972 - The first heavy-duty all zinc chloride battery with double the life of general purpose batteries is introduced.
- 1984 - Rayovac introduced the Workhorse premium flashlight with its lifetime warranty
- 1988 - Rayovac introduces a new computer clock battery to power the real-time clocks of personal computers.
- 1990 - The Heavy Duty and Industrial product lines are introduced by Rayovac.
- 1992 - A new Workhorse Fluorescent Lantern is introduced by Rayovac to provide the consumer more light features.
- 1993 - Rayovac introduces Renewal, a reusable, long-life alkaline battery.
- 1995 - Constructed of durable polypropylene, the 2AA flashlight joins the Rayovac Workhorse flashlight family.
- 1995 - Basketball superstar Michael Jordan becomes the spokesperson for Renewable Reusable Alkaline Batteries and Power Station chargers.
- 1996 - Rayovac introduces a new “hands-free” flashlight called the swivel light.
- 1996 - Thomas H. Lee Company acquires Rayovac, and announces plans to go public.
- 1997 - The Rayovac Specialty Battery Line is introduced.
- 1997 - Rayovac makes initial public offering of 6.7 million shares at $14 per share.
- 1999 - Rayovac acquires ROV Limited, establishing them as a global brand with markets worldwide.
- 2001 - Rayovac introduces break-through 1-Hour Charger and high capacity Nickel-Metal Hydride Rechargeable Batteries.
- 2002 - Rayovac announces development of revolutionary new 15-minute rechargeable
technology, I-C3.
- Rayovac introduces new Maximum Plus Alkaline batteries with improved performance.
- 2002 - Rayovac introduces new logo and new packaging.
- 2002 – Rayovac acquires European-based battery maker Varta’s consumer battery business.
- 2003 - Rayovac introduces new 15-Minute charger and rechargeable nickel metal hydride batteries, using the I-C3 technology.
- 2003 - Rayovac acquires Remington Products Company, LLC.
- 2004 - Rayovac relocates corporate headquarters to Atlanta , Georgia .
- 2004 - Rayovac acquires 85% share in Ningbo Baowang, a Chinese battery manufacturing facility.
- 2004 - Rayovac acquires Microlite S.A. , a Brazilian battery company.
- 2005 - Rayovac acquires United Industries, a leading manufacturer and marketer of consumer products for lawn and garden care
and household insect control as well as premium branded specialty pet
supplies.
